GENERAL FORMULAE AND INFORMATION
Multiples of units
Prefix Value Symbol
tera 1012 T
giga 109 G
mega 106 M
kilo 103 k
centi 10−2 c
milli 10−3 m
micro 10−6 μ
nano 10−9 n
pico 10−12 P
Typical examples
1 million ohms = 1 megohm = 1MΩ
1 thousand watts = 1 kilowatt = 1kW
1 thousandth of an ampere = 1 milliampere = 1mA
1 millionth of a volt = 1 microvolt = 1μV
1 million millionth of a farad = 1 picofarad = 1pF

Systeme International (SI units)
The base units are as follows.
Length metre m
Mass kilogramme kg
Time second s
Electric current ampere A
Luminous intensity candela cd
Thermodynamic temperature kelvin K
Amount of substance mole mol
